I was running Double Advents back in the early 80's when I built a Hafler DH-101 Preamp from a kit. I remember firing it up in the middle of the night and - for the first time, I heard what we now refer to as sound stage - depth, layering etc. Not up to today's standards by any stretch but still - soundstaging. The recording was the Atlanta Symhony Polovtsian Dances on Telarc.TT was an Ariston RD11-S, Arm was Grace 707, Cartridge was Grace F9-E, Amp was (I think) Phase Linear 400.
